[Comparative identification research on different extracts of Dai Medicine "Pokou" and its processed product by FTIR].

ABSTRACT

OBJECTIVE:

To study identification methods of different extracts of Dai Medicine "Pokou" (the rhizome of Homalomena gigantea Engl. ) and its processed product made by immersing it in water, and provide reference for identification of the drug in further researches and applications.

METHODS:

FTIR technique was used for identifying the features of different extracted parts of this crude drug and its processed product.

RESULTS:

Compared with the crude drug, the petroleum ether-extracted parts of processed product turned out to have no obvious distinction in the FTIR. There was a large difference in the ethyl acetate-extracted parts, and the n-butanol-extracted parts also had certain discrepancy. A preliminary analysis was made on the chemical fundamentals which caused the changes in the FTIR before and after the drug's processing.

CONCLUSION:

The results provide an infrared spectral identification method for the drug and its applications.
